What skills and experience we're looking for

his post is a crucial one to the school. You will be part of a team of six teachers. PE is a very popular subject at Limehurst; we are proud to still refer to ourselves as a Specialist Sports College. Students in Key Stage 3 have three hours of PE per week; in Key Stage 4, it is one hour per week. We also deliver Cambridge National Sports Science to those students who wish to study the subject at KS4, and this is a popular choice for students. You will need to have a commitment to extra-curricular sport. You must be able to deliver inspiring lessons for all ages and abilities within the subject. The job description will give you further details about what we require.

Although you will be expected to teach girls and boys, we require a female teacher to help provide a safe and supportive environment for female students, especially in changing rooms.

Commitment to safeguarding

Our organisation is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children, young people and vulnerable adults. We expect all staff, volunteers and trustees to share this commitment.

Our recruitment process follows the keeping children safe in education guidance.

Offers of employment may be subject to the following checks (where relevant):
childcare disqualification
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S)
medical
online and social media
prohibition from teaching
right to work
satisfactory references
suitability to work with children

You must tell us about any unspent conviction, cautions, reprimands or warnings under the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 (Exceptions) Order 1975.
